Overview

Birmingham is a major economic and industrial center of the United Kingdom, historically known as the “Workshop of the World” and today a hub for manufacturing, services, and innovation.

Key Industries

  • Manufacturing & Engineering: Automotive, aerospace, advanced manufacturing.
  • Business Services: Finance, accounting, legal and consulting.
  • Retail & Commerce: One of the UK’s largest retail centers.
  • Healthcare & Life Sciences: Medical research and hospitals.
  • Construction & Infrastructure: Major regeneration projects.

International Students

Birmingham is one of the UK’s largest student cities, offering world-class universities and diverse academic opportunities.

Top Universities

  • University of Birmingham
  • Birmingham City University
  • Aston University
  • University College Birmingham

Popular Fields

  • Engineering & Technology
  • Business & Management
  • Medicine & Health Sciences
  • Law & Social Sciences

Visitor Information

Birmingham offers a mix of industrial heritage, modern attractions, and a diverse cultural scene.

Top Attractions

  • Bullring & Grand Central
  • Cadbury World
  • Birmingham Museum & Art Gallery
  • Library of Birmingham
  • Canals & Brindleyplace
